93 del sol limp clutch
So my 93 del sol has a clutch problem, the clutch started not coming all the way up, then it got hard to shift. Now it's pretty much on the floor. By pumping it it does get pretty firm. I guess it sounds like it could be the clutch master or slave cylinder, but neither one looks like it's leaking, where else could it be leaking or could it be a different problem

Re: 93 del sol limp clutch
Clean it all up, and then you should be able to see where it's leaking from. Your clutch master or slave could both leak, the slave could leak into the bell housing, one or both could be worn out inside and not be making a seal or it could just be in need of being bled.
For antifreeze, try to find the leak and keep an eye on it. I drove my old truck around like that for a year with a slow leak I could never find.

Re: 93 del sol limp clutch
should b completely seperate, check ur heater hoses that r above the trans. U can rent a pressure tester from advance or autozone that hooks to ur radiator, then u pump it up to a lil above what ur cap is rated at and u should b able to c where its leaking from.
